To charge the Beldray BEL0153, connect the charger to the charging port on the vacuum and plug it into a power outlet. Ensure the vacuum is switched off during charging. The indicator light will show when the vacuum is fully charged.
The Beldray BEL0153 provides approximately 20-25 minutes of continuous use on a full charge, depending on the suction mode used.
To clean the filters, first ensure the vacuum is turned off and unplugged. Remove the dust container and take out the filters. Rinse the filters with lukewarm water and let them dry completely before reinstalling. Do not use detergents or put them in a dishwasher.
If the vacuum loses suction, check for blockages in the hose or attachments, and ensure the dust container is not full. Clean or replace the filters if they are clogged.
Yes, the Beldray BEL0153 is designed for both wet and dry cleaning. Ensure the dust container is emptied and cleaned promptly after vacuuming liquids to prevent odors and bacterial growth.
Store the vacuum in a cool, dry place. Ensure it is fully charged before storing for an extended period, and recharge it every three months to maintain battery health.
The Beldray BEL0153 typically includes a crevice tool, brush attachment, and squeegee. Use the crevice tool for tight spaces, the brush for upholstery, and the squeegee for liquid spills. Attach them by sliding onto the vacuum nozzle.
The charging indicator light on the vacuum will change color or turn off to indicate it is fully charged. Refer to the user manual for specific light indications.
If the vacuum does not turn on, check that it is properly charged. Inspect the power switch and ensure there are no obstructions. If the problem persists, contact Beldray customer support for assistance.
Clean the dust container and filters after each use, especially if used for wet cleaning. Regular maintenance ensures optimal performance and prolongs the life of the vacuum.
